I’ve done numerous talks over the years as I find them a wonderful space to share and invite people to comment on how we can improve. Here’s a few highlights!
In 2021, I spoke about streamgraphs and their origin for Jon Schwabish’s book One Chart At A Time.
In 2022, I was on a panel alongside Sara Chodosh from the New York Times Opinion desk and Monica Ulmanu from The Washington Post for the DataViz For Society conference in Barcelona, Spain.
Also in 2022, I gave a virtual talk in Spanish at the Infovis Conference held in Mexico.
In 2023, I co-hosted a data vis workshop for the particpants at N3 conference organised by AAJA with Pei Ying Loh from Kontinentalist and am planning another one in 2024!
